I spoke to a friend of mine about the Vibratech mounts, that runs a business making polyurethane bushings and motor mounts:
http://polybushings.com
and here's his reply:
| Quote: | I am open to other things. I make a lot of Mazda stuff, I make and sell Cadillac bushings,
I have ford stuff also.
$270 for those....wow!
Spend engine mounts! What does the stock one look like?
What years and what engines? I am guessing the engines were all the same?
Johnny |
I'll get him the info and see what he comes up with. I suspect that once he gets an idea on cost, we can decide as a group whether to proceed.
I'll see if I can scare up a couple of stock mounts to give him the next time he's passing through town (he lives in Coos Bay, OR) as it is sometimes easier to work from an original part.
Right now, I'm looking for serviceable stock mount parts:
R/L side motor mounts
"dogleg" or "snailshell" transmission mounts
If you have some that you'd like to get rid of, let me know.
Once I have the parts to him and a general idea of interest, he should be able to get an idea on pricing. _________________ Stefan

IIRC are the Vibratechs not very hard, shore 40 for street and shore 60 for the track setup.
The design for the left and right motor mount are completly different.
Right has got 2/3 of the engine weight and 250-300Nm of torque to deal with. The left only 1/3 of the weight minus that torque.
One solution is a more or less solid right mount and a soft left mount to absorb the vibrations. The perfect right motor mount would be a progressive one allowing small movements but not larger. Fluid-damper?
Another solution would be relative soft mounts to absorb vibrations and a wire or beam from the left stuttower to the head of the engine to reduce turning motions from the engine torque _________________ Carl Fredrik Torkildsen
